summ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Diego Elio Pettenò <flameeyes@gentoo.org>2006-10-14 10:43:31 +0000
committerDiego Elio Pettenò <flameeyes@gentoo.org>2006-10-14 10:43:31 +0000
commit636760993885e511235a01ec51bbe20d6401d99d (patch)
treef984f1b39ac4117a8258119771f5ea177ac3c6a7 /app-i18n/xvnkb
parentUse make DESTDIR install instead of einstall, fixes sandbox violation reporte... (diff)
downloadgentoo-2-636760993885e511235a01ec51bbe20d6401d99d.tar.gz
gentoo-2-636760993885e511235a01ec51bbe20d6401d99d.tar.bz2
gentoo-2-636760993885e511235a01ec51bbe20d6401d99d.zip
Fix econf call for non-autotools configure, fix quoting, remove pregenerated depfile to fix bug #151282, reported by Patrick Lauer.
(Portage version: 2.1.2_pre3)
Diffstat (limited to 'app-i18n/xvnkb')
-rw-r--r--app-i18n/xvnkb/ChangeLog7
-rw-r--r--app-i18n/xvnkb/files/digest-xvnkb-0.2.8a2
-rw-r--r--app-i18n/xvnkb/files/digest-xvnkb-0.2.8a-r12
-rw-r--r--app-i18n/xvnkb/files/digest-xvnkb-0.2.9a2
-rw-r--r--app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ild19
-rw-r--r--app-i18n/xvnkb/xvnkb-0.2.9.ebuild9
-rw-r--r--app-i18n/xvnkb/xvnkb-0.2.9a.ebuild9
7 files changed, 36 insertions, 14 deletions
diff --git a/app-i18n/xvnkb/ChangeLog b/app-i18n/xvnkb/ChangeLog
index cc8de0558d0e..450bce96e66b 100644
--- a/app-i18n/xvnkb/ChangeLog
+++ b/app-i18n/xvnkb/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for app-i18n/xvnkb
# Copyright 2000-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/ChangeLog,v 1.12 2006/08/27 14:36:34 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/ChangeLog,v 1.13 2006/10/14 10:43:31 flameeyes Exp $
+
+ 14 Oct 2006; Diego Pettenò <flameeyes@gentoo.org> xvnkb-0.2.8a-r1.ebuild,
+ xvnkb-0.2.9.ebuild, xvnkb-0.2.9a.ebuild:
+ Fix econf call for non-autotools configure, fix quoting, remove pregenerated
+ depfile to fix bug #151282, reported by Patrick Lauer.
27 Aug 2006; Michael Sterrett <mr_bones_@gentoo.org> xvnkb-0.2.8a.ebuild,
xvnkb-0.2.8a-r1.ebuild:
diff --git a/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a b/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a
index a29f0d100239..d8e97f341015 100644
--- a/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a
+++ b/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a
@@ -1 +1,3 @@
MD5 9a94de76689b3ea12a688d4602fc019e xvnkb-0.2.8a.tar.bz2 76221
+RMD160 878131517690314cad39210942c81271719fa388 xvnkb-0.2.8a.tar.bz2 76221
+SHA256 3503ef1d24041cccc447f5f93025945fda07d519a0120183c6b4af9a66e86eb2 xvnkb-0.2.8a.tar.bz2 76221
diff --git a/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a-r1 b/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a-r1
index a29f0d100239..d8e97f341015 100644
--- a/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a-r1
+++ b/app-i18n/xvnkb/files/digest-xvnkb-0.2.8a-r1
@@ -1 +1,3 @@
MD5 9a94de76689b3ea12a688d4602fc019e xvnkb-0.2.8a.tar.bz2 76221
+RMD160 878131517690314cad39210942c81271719fa388 xvnkb-0.2.8a.tar.bz2 76221
+SHA256 3503ef1d24041cccc447f5f93025945fda07d519a0120183c6b4af9a66e86eb2 xvnkb-0.2.8a.tar.bz2 76221
diff --git a/app-i18n/xvnkb/files/digest-xvnkb-0.2.9a b/app-i18n/xvnkb/files/digest-xvnkb-0.2.9a
index bda6fdb6d4c0..97cd8581f523 100644
--- a/app-i18n/xvnkb/files/digest-xvnkb-0.2.9a
+++ b/app-i18n/xvnkb/files/digest-xvnkb-0.2.9a
@@ -1 +1,3 @@
MD5 cd242c03831c31cc5b294aa9870a0dc4 xvnkb-0.2.9a.tar.bz2 76429
+RMD160 f472cf0b11e11b77100d4098caf9ed79ba17f28f xvnkb-0.2.9a.tar.bz2 76429
+SHA256 316eccadbf73fac7bf55db3f179ffb985a87f22c48d38cfab87e3dcdb8230cb7 xvnkb-0.2.9a.tar.bz2 76429
diff --git a/app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ild b/app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ild
index f477db8a58d0..973772768232 100644
--- a/app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ild
+++ b/app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ild,v 1.2 2006/08/27 14:36:34 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/xvnkb-0.2.8a-r1.ebuild,v 1.3 2006/10/14 10:43:31 flameeyes Exp $
inherit eutils
@@ -22,11 +22,13 @@ DEPEND="${RDEPEND} || ( ( x11-proto/xproto ) virtual/x11 )"
src_unpack() {
unpack ${A}
- cd ${S}
- epatch ${FILESDIR}/${P}.patch
- epatch ${FILESDIR}/${PV}-putenv.patch
-}
+ cd "${S}"
+ epatch "${FILESDIR}/${P}.patch"
+ epatch "${FILESDIR}/${PV}-putenv.patch"
+ # Remove pregenerated dep file.
+ rm -f "${S}/tools/Makefile.dep"
+}
src_compile() {
local myconf
@@ -34,9 +36,12 @@ src_compile() {
use spell || myconf="${myconf} --no-spellcheck"
use truetype || myconf="${myconf} --no-xft"
- econf --use-extstroke ${myconf} || die
+ # *not* autotools
+ ./configure \
+ --use-extstroke ${myconf} \
+ || die "./configure failed"
- emake || die
+ emake || die "emake failed"
}
src_install() {
diff --git a/app-i18n/xvnkb/xvnkb-0.2.9.ebuild b/app-i18n/xvnkb/xvnkb-0.2.9.ebuild
index e0326ee45868..e5c28d8a040b 100644
--- a/app-i18n/xvnkb/xvnkb-0.2.9.ebuild
+++ b/app-i18n/xvnkb/xvnkb-0.2.9.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/xvnkb-0.2.9.ebuild,v 1.2 2006/01/03 09:33:00 pclouds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/xvnkb-0.2.9.ebuild,v 1.3 2006/10/14 10:43:31 flameeyes Exp $
inherit eutils
@@ -26,9 +26,12 @@ src_compile() {
use spell || myconf="${myconf} --no-spellcheck"
use truetype || myconf="${myconf} --no-xft"
- econf --use-extstroke ${myconf} || die
+ # *not* autotools
+ ./configure \
+ --use-extstroke ${myconf} \
+ || die "./configure failed"
- emake || die
+ emake || die "emake failed"
}
src_install() {
diff --git a/app-i18n/xvnkb/xvnkb-0.2.9a.ebuild b/app-i18n/xvnkb/xvnkb-0.2.9a.ebuild
index 0d3e44e5c86d..264a20f8d3d4 100644
--- a/app-i18n/xvnkb/xvnkb-0.2.9a.ebuild
+++ b/app-i18n/xvnkb/xvnkb-0.2.9a.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/xvnkb-0.2.9a.ebuild,v 1.1 2006/05/01 09:43:16 pclouds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-i18n/xvnkb/xvnkb-0.2.9a.ebuild,v 1.2 2006/10/14 10:43:31 flameeyes Exp $
inherit eutils
@@ -26,9 +26,12 @@ src_compile() {
use spell || myconf="${myconf} --no-spellcheck"
use truetype || myconf="${myconf} --no-xft"
- econf --use-extstroke ${myconf} || die
+ # *not* autotools
+ ./configure \
+ --use-extstroke ${myconf} \
+ || die "./configure failed"
- emake || die
+ emake || die "emake failed"
}
src_install() {